Transaction 52a2c23de618689f1661a0576f314f0950d88c77c1cbf5a6fb220aa58633efce
4 Input
2 Outputs
- 52a2c23de618689f1661a0576f314f0950d88c77c1cbf5a6fb220aa58633efce:0
- 52a2c23de618689f1661a0576f314f0950d88c77c1cbf5a6fb220aa58633efce:1
value 384322800
address 3BMEXVYn7SwYe85G8ngYJeWy4mJW1Sxw6L
value 402484445
address 3BMEX9v4Zk1AyFhW4qK3UQfHT8bxWakExL